On this episode Will is joined by Chris Kavinsky from Bulletproof Action as they travel back in time to the video store era to review T-Force (1994)


They discuss one of the high points of the PM Entertainment catalogue and why their films continue to enjoy a cult reputation today. And, of course, they look at an exploding helicopter that is crucial to the film’s plot.

Show notes


Director: Richard Pepin


Actors: Jack Scalia, Erin Gray, Vernon Wells


Plot: In the near future, after a hostage situation goes awry, the last resort option of law enforcement, cybernaut unit T-Force, is ordered to be disassembled. But the robots see this as a "threat to their self-preservation" and go on a killing rampage. It's up to police lieutenant Jack Floyd and one of the cybernauts, who is on the right side of the law, to bring them down.
